The Role of Chemical Treatments in Modern Industries


In the manufacturing sector, chemical treatments play a crucial role in processing raw materials. For example, metal finishing processes often involve chemical coatings that enhance durability, resistance to corrosion, and overall aesthetic appeal. Chemical treatments can also be found in the textile industry, where dyes and finishing agents improve the performance and visual qualities of fabrics. These treatments enable the production of high-quality materials that meet consumer demands while ensuring compliance with regulatory standards regarding safety and environmental impact.

Moreover, the chemical industry itself encompasses a wide range of treatments and processes that are integral to producing everyday products. Chemical synthesis and reaction engineering are fundamental to creating everything from pharmaceuticals to plastics. The ability to manipulate chemical reactions allows for the development of new materials with desirable characteristics, such as increased strength, flexibility, or thermal resistance. The pharmaceutical industry, in particular, relies heavily on chemical treatments for drug formulation, ensuring efficacy and safety in medications that treat various health conditions.


Despite the numerous advantages of chemical treatments, environmental concerns are paramount. The improper use of chemicals can lead to soil and water contamination, negatively impacting ecosystems and human health. Therefore, it is crucial for industries to adopt sustainable practices that minimize chemical waste and reduce reliance on harmful substances. Implementing best management practices, investing in research for greener alternatives, and complying with environmental regulations are essential steps toward achieving sustainability.


Additionally, the rise of green chemistry has provided a promising direction for the chemical treatment industry. Green chemistry focuses on designing products and processes that reduce or eliminate the use of hazardous substances. This approach not only mitigates environmental risks but also promotes economic savings by minimizing waste and energy consumption. For example, employing renewable raw materials and optimizing reaction conditions can lead to more sustainable chemical processes.
